INDR Music Association Annual 2024 Budget, POLICIES

[NY, 9/10/23] — The Board of Enforcement & Science, a leading authority in copyright protection and administration, is proud to announce the introduction of a groundbreaking Copyright Policy as part of its annual budget for 2024. This comprehensive policy represents a significant milestone in the realm of copyright management.

Key Highlights

1. **Leadership Initiatives:**

Under the guidance of Erik Zambrano, Chairman of The Board of Enforcement & Science, and Vice Chairman Kayden Martian, the board has introduced a visionary annual budget for 2024, allocating an impressive $400,000 investment to the Alliance of The International Distribution Rights Institutions of Administration (INDR). This strategic investment includes grants aimed at fostering innovation within various committees.

2. **Enhanced Copyright Protection:**

Vice Chairman Kayden Martian has spearheaded the introduction of new copyright policies designed to empower INDR. These policies grant INDR the authority to claim and investigate potential infringements across various platforms, including websites, social media platforms such as Meta (Facebook, Instagram), and YouTube.

3. **Expert Appointments:**

To strengthen copyright enforcement and administration, The Board of Enforcement & Science is delighted to announce the appointment of Henry Morgan as Enforcement Specialist. Additionally, Elijah Foster has been appointed as Vice President of Copyright Administration. All legal disputes and claims will be meticulously reviewed by INDR Legal Counsel, led by Akani Weo, Chairman of INDR Legal Action Counsel.

4. **Dispute Resolution Reform:**

The Board of Regulatory & Compliance is taking proactive measures to streamline dispute resolution processes, ensuring the protection of INDR Music Association’s intellectual property.

This annual budget and the accompanying policies have received unanimous approval from all Executive boards. Pending the anticipated approval of the Chief Executive Chairman, they are set to take effect starting November 2023.
